The Ravens traveled to the warm and sunny confines of Miami on Sunday, needing a win pretty desperately.  It was their second straight week facing one of the many 7-5 AFC teams vying for a playoff spot against a team that was desperately trying to hold on to their current seeding.

More from Ebony Bird

And as they have made a habit of doing in recent weeks, the Ravens picked up a nice win despite coming in as road underdogs. Things started off a bit precariously when the offense failed to convert a third down for the first several possessions and the defense allowed the Phins to go up 10-0 early.

Then the team suddenly sparked to life on both sides of the ball and never looked back.  Joe Flacco was excellent, all three running backs had a good day, Steve Smith came back to life, and the pass rush was fearsome and relentless.  The Ravens’ rebound from last week’s loss to the Chargers has them back in the thick of the playoff hunt.
